A collision domain is an area through which a collision can manifest. Good ample, but what “collision” are we referring to here? We’re speaking about collisions that manifest on CSMA/CD segments, or Carrier Perception A number of Entry with Collision Detection. If two hosts on an Ethernet segment transmit information at exactly the same time, the data through the two hosts will collide about the shared section. CSMA/CD exists to lessen the chances of this going on, but collisions can however come about. To minimize the probability of collisions developing, we may choose to produce multiple, smaller sized collision domains.
Let’s say We've got four hosts on one Ethernet segment. The complete phase is a collision area; any info sent by among the hosts can collide with info sent by any of the opposite hosts. We have now one particular collision domain containing 4 devices.
To build lesser collision domains, we’ll really need to introduce some type of networking gadget into this example. Hubs and repeaters have their area as far as extending the get to of a community phase and reducing down on attenuation, but these OSI Layer A single products do very little to outline collision domains. We could connect Every host right into a independent port on the hub (a hub is largely a multiport repeater) 토토사이트 and we’d nevertheless have one particular single collision domain with four hosts in it.
The most common and simplest way to create numerous collision domains is to utilize a switch. If we link Every single of those 4 hosts to their own individual separate switch port, we might now have four different collision domains, Each and every with 1 host; each swap port basically functions as just one collision domain, making collisions involving these 4 hosts unattainable.
